Transaction 05075317271e770c5943dbc3a036b2a186933e373a2973f43fc2f38ef5d2eb6e
1 Input
2 Outputs
- 05075317271e770c5943dbc3a036b2a186933e373a2973f43fc2f38ef5d2eb6e:0
- 05075317271e770c5943dbc3a036b2a186933e373a2973f43fc2f38ef5d2eb6e:1
value 40000000
address 3DoLbnLuGxuz5F5jU5Nj6s98Gd6xKC99JB
value 236979619
address 1HNh3ZMQtfrgMYCDbyK2sUPb4CLJnMi6XL